Abstract
A multiple capsule camera apparatus is disclosed to enhance the rate of detection and/or extend the overall imaging period. The multiple capsule camera apparatus coordinates the operations of the camera according to a schedule so that one camera may enter an active mode when the other camera is anticipated to have a low battery level. The capsule cameras may also coordinate their operations by communication with each other through a wireless link. A base station may also be used to coordinate the capsule camera operations with a wireless link established between the base station and each capsule camera.
